My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Chance was found stray with his brother in a rural area, sitting by the road, by a deceased friend. Thank goodness a lady saved him. He`s a beautiful boy with the coat/eyes of a Catahoula, but smaller in size. His inside manners are good. He loves people and all the dogs in his foster home. He flinches sometimes as if he`s been hit in the past, but the fosters love is helping him overcome his fears. They are also working on housetraining and leash training in foster care. Chabce was exposed to young children over Christmas and did fine. All he wants is attention, love and playtime. He loves to snuggle, enjoys a bath, rides well and will be a wonderful family member! Chance is 1.5 yrs, 24 lb. Neuter, vaccines, microchip provided.

More about this rescue

Homeward Bound Pet Rescue was founded by a team of volunteers with many years of experience in pet rescue. With over 20,000 companion animals being euthanized each year in the Midlands of SC, our goal is to save as many as possible from this dreadful fate. Rescue is expensive, so your help is needed in order for us to save lives. Each pet receives prompt medical attention, is spayed/neutered, fully vaccinated and microchipped before being adopted into a loving home. Medical care is our main expense. We also must purchase microchips, heartworm and flea preventions, food and many other supplies.
